Just to let everyone know, I baked and baked at different temps, but it didnt work. I eventually just left it overnight in the mould and it was ready to take out the next day. So no baking required whatsoever!
The first try [red lace] I had no meringue powder, but it worked anyway, the white batch, I forgot the glucose, but again, it worked! It's the best thing since sliced bread, so easy and pretty!
HI everyone! This is the recipe:
CRYSTAL LACE
½ CUP BOILING WATER
1 TBS TYLOSE
2 TBS CORN STACH
1 TBS ICING SUGAR
¼ tsp MERIGUE POWDER
½ tsp GLUCOSE
DROP OF COLOUR
ADD WATER TO TYLOSE, MIX TILL CLEAR – MUSNT BE GRITTY
ADD ICING – MIX
ADD CORN STARCH
ADD MERINGUE POWDER AND COLOUR
ADD SOFTENED GLUCOSE
SPREAD THINLY INTO MOULD. BAKE @50 DEG FOR 15-20 MINS TILL MATT
SPREAD THINLY AGAIN AND BAKE AGAIN
IF TOO DRY, PUT IN PLASTIC AND LEAVE OVERNITE
